Ronkonkoma is a hub for automotive services, creating a competitive environment that benefits consumers through competitive pricing and a need for high service standards.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is tiered. Dealership labor rates are typically the highest (often $160-$190/hr), reflecting their overhead and factory training. Reputable independents offer more competitive labor rates (generally $120-$150/hr) and often provide more flexibility on parts sourcing (OEM vs. high-quality aftermarket), leading to lower overall repair costs without sacrificing quality for mechanical work.

Given the local climate with cold winters and road salt use, common issues include brake corrosion, suspension wear from potholes on roads like the LIE and Portion Road, and electrical problems related to moisture. For models like the Sierra and Acadia, we also frequently address transmission service and exhaust system repairs due to year-round driving conditions.
Look for shops with certified GMC or GM-trained technicians, such as those with ASE certification, and check for strong local reviews mentioning specific GMC models. It's also beneficial to choose a shop that uses OEM or high-quality aftermarket parts, as several Ronkonkoma service centers have direct relationships with parts suppliers for faster turnaround.
Seek a trusted local Ronkonkoma independent shop for out-of-warranty repairs, routine maintenance like oil changes and brake jobs, or when you need more personalized service and potentially lower labor rates. For complex computer/ECM issues or recall work, the dealership's specialized proprietary tools may still be necessary.
Prices vary by model and shop, but common services like brake pad replacement typically range from $250-$400 per axle, while a full synthetic oil change for a GMC truck is often $75-$120. More complex repairs like transmission service or suspension work can cost $500-$2,000+, so getting a detailed written estimate from a local shop is crucial.
